Chelsea are said to be considering a move for Lyon star Rayan Cherki and Kylian Mbappe is already a huge fan of the young Frenchman. The Blues have already completed six new signings in the summer transfer window and are unlikely to stop there.

This is according to Football London.

Christopher Nkunku completed a £52million move to Stamford Bridge from RB Leipzig, followed by Nicolas Jackson arriving from Villarreal. Talented youngster Kendry Paez was signed from Independiente del Valle and will officially join the Blues when he turns 18.

Dujuan Richards, Alex Matos and Diego Moreira have also been signed by Chelsea and are expected to bolster the club’s academy ranks as Todd Boehly continues to bring in the best talents from across the world. Mauricio Pochettino had planned to add a new goalkeeper, central midfielder and striker to his squad ahead of next season – but the sheer amount of outgoings at the club could see more arrivals than he had originally planned for.

Kai Havertz has left the club to sign for London rivals Arsenal, whilst Mason Mount is expected to complete a £60million switch to Manchester United in the coming days. Kalidou Koulibaly, N’Golo Kante and Edouard Mendy have also left the club – all moving to clubs in Saudi Arabia.

Mateo Kovacic has joined Premier League champions Manchester City and Ruben Loftus-Cheek has signed for AC Milan. Pochettino will be looking to add more reinforcements to his midfield options and Lyon starlet Cherki has now emerged as a potential candidate for the Blues to sign.

According to Simon Phillips on Substack, Chelsea are considering an approach for Cherki who has impressed in France. The youngster’s performances have already caught the attention of Paris Saint-Germain superstar Kylian Mbappe with the French striker suggesting the 19-year-old is playing at a level way beyond his age.

After Cherki recorded two goals and two assists in one game for Lyon at the age of just 16, Mbappe hopped onto Twitter posting: “Don’t talk to him too much about age, huh.” The youngster scored five goals and provided a further six assists for Lyon in all competitions last term with the French club setting a £43million asking price for their talented playmaker, as per But Football Club.
